
Deputy Minister of Education and Training Pham Ngoc Thuong acknowledged and highly appreciated the leadership, staff, teachers, employees, and students of Danang University and its member universities, affiliated units, and subordinate units for promoting the spirit of initiative, creativity, and adaptation in preventing and combating natural disasters.
Thanks to that, the level of influence and impact of floods is minimized; special attention is paid to ensuring the safety and health of teachers and students, protecting property, equipment, facilities and flexible and effective learning progress.
Deputy Minister Pham Ngoc Thuong said that the education sector always pays close attention, shares and accompanies the education sector of localities, including Da Nang city as well as Da Nang University in the work of preventing, combating and overcoming damage caused by natural disasters. At the same time, he highly appreciated Da Nang University for actively mobilizing scholarship sources for students.
Donation activities to support people in difficult circumstances due to storms and floods were widely launched by the education sector along with the whole country, demonstrating the tradition, spirit of "mutual love and support" and compatriotism.
Deputy Minister Pham Ngoc Thuong suggested that schools and units should have more forms of timely and flexible support, suitable for each situation and subject, in the spirit of not allowing students to stop studying due to difficult circumstances after natural disasters.

According to a quick report, member universities and training units of Danang University have more than 800 students affected, whose families suffered damage due to floods, mainly concentrated in areas such as Nghe An, Ha Tinh, Quang Tri, Hue, Danang (Hoi An, Dien Ban, Dai Loc, Duy Xuyen, Thuong Duc, Ha Nha areas...).
In particular, student families who are small-scale producers and businesses such as shrimp and fish farming in cages/rafts using borrowed capital suffered heavy losses, lost their means of livelihood, and had long-term effects on their lives.
In some cases, students reported that their families were unable to support tuition fees, hoping that the school and all levels would consider and provide support.
Associate Professor Dr. Nguyen Ngoc Vu, Director of Danang University, said that based on quick statistics from students, Danang University has directed member universities to urgently check and verify each specific situation and condition to have appropriate support plans.
On this occasion, leaders of the Ministry of Education and Training awarded 200 million VND from the education sector to support Da Nang University to overcome the consequences of the recent natural disaster.
